Glutamine is a non-essential amino acid produced naturally by the human body and found in a wide variety of foods. It is also available as a dietary supplement. These glutamine supplements are often claimed to be beneficial for a number of conditions, including various nutritional disorders, anxiety, insomnia, and depression. Most studies indicate that glutamine supplementation is unlikely to cause significant side effects.
